Mashup für detailliertes Trenddiagramm
* 
Dieses Mashup ist so konzipiert, dass es problemlos durch ein angepasstes Mashup ersetzt werden kann, solange das angepasste Mashup über dieselben Eingaben und Ausgaben verfügt. Weitere Informationen finden Sie unter Modulare Mashups ersetzen.
Das Mashup für detailliertes Trenddiagramm (PTC.ActionTracker.DetailTrendChart_MU) zeigt die Zeitverlust-Trendinformationen für die Anlage und den Verlustgrund an, die für die Aktion definiert sind.
Eine Seite mit Aktionsdetails mit einem roten Rechteck, das das Mashup für detailliertes Trenddiagramm angibt
Widgets
Das Mashup PTC.ActionTracker.DetailTrendChart_MU verwendet die folgenden Widgets:
Mehrere Widgets Beschriftung für Textzeichenfolgen
Ein Widget Liniendiagramm für das Trenddiagramm
Ein Widget für ein unsichtbares Kontrollkästchen. Dieses unsichtbare Kontrollkästchen ist immer aktiviert (wahr) und wird verwendet, wenn der Dienst GetBaselineOEE den Wert für die Aktuelle GAE berechnet, sodass Daten nur für die letzten 24 Stunden abgerufen werden.
Eingaben
Die Eingabeparameter für das Mashup PTC.ActionTracker.DetailTrendChart_MU sind:
targetTime – Der Wert im Feld Ziel (Std./Tag) im Mashup zum Bearbeiten einer Aktion
reasonTreeNodeUid – Die UID für den im Feld Verlustgrund ausgewählten Grund
reasonCategoryUid – Die UID für die Grundkategorie, zu der der im Feld Verlustgrund ausgewählte Grund gehört
equipmentUid – Die UID für die Anlage, die im Feld Anlage ausgewählt wurde
startDate – Das Startdatum im angewendeten Filter Datumsbereich
endDate – Das Enddatum im angewendeten Filter Datumsbereich
Manager – Der Manager, von dem die dynamischen Dienste in diesem Mashup ausgeführt werden
baselineEndDate – Das Enddatum für das Feld Datumsbereich für Baseline
baselineSartDate – Das Startdatum für das Feld Datumsbereich für Baseline
Ausgaben
Das Mashup PTC.ActionTracker.DetailTrendChart_MU hat keine Ausgabeparameter.
Dienste
Das Mashup verwendet die folgenden dynamischen Dienste aus der Dingform PTC.ActionTracker.Management_TS:
CalculateActionDuration – Berechnet die Dauer der Aktion in Tagen basierend auf dem ausgewählten Datumsbereich.
GetBaselineOEE – Berechnet die Werte, die für die Felder Baseline-GAE und Aktuelle GAE verwendet werden.
ProcessTrendDisplay – Verarbeitet die Daten, die im Trenddiagramm angezeigt werden.
QueryBaseline – Berechnet den Wert für das Feld Baseline.
QueryHoursSaved – Berechnet den Wert für das Feld Insgesamt gesparte Stunden.
QueryPriorDay – Berechnet den Wert für das Feld Aktuelle Verluststunden.
QueryTimeLossTrendSingleAction – Berechnet mit den Mashup-Eingabeparametern die Daten, die für das Liniendiagramm benötigt werden.
Dynamische Dienste ermöglichen es Ihnen, die Entität auszuwählen, um einen Dienst zur Laufzeit auszuführen. In diesem Fall kann der Dienst von jeder Entität ausgeführt werden, die die Dingform PTC.ActionTracker.Management_TS implementiert. Weitere Informationen finden Sie unter Dynamische Dienste im Abschnitt "Mashup Builder" des ThingWorx Hilfe-Centers.
War dies hilfreich?